**Dragonfly Counselling and Support Centre (DCSC) is seeking a Child, Youth & Family Counsellor to join their dedicated team. DCSC is committed to ending the cycle of sexual abuse & assault by providing specialized intervention, counselling and preventative education to individuals, families, and communities in the North Region of Alberta.**

This is a full-time permanent Monday to Friday position based out of the Hub office in Bonnyville and will require significant outreach in North Central East Alberta including Slave Lake, Wabasca-Desmarais, Smoky Lake, Athabasca, Lac La Biche, Bonnyville, Cold Lake, St. Paul, and local First Nations Communities and Métis Settlements.

The Child, Youth & Family Counsellor will work out of various satellite office, and partnership schools and community spaces.

**The Child, Youth & Family Counsellor works within a multidisciplinary team to**:

- Provide prevention, assessments, referrals, coping strategies/interventions and supportive counselling and case consulting services to children, youth, adults, families and communities impacted by sexual violence
- Provide individual support for clients including, but not limited to, intake, assessment, case planning and follow-up
- Prepare needs, risk and wellness assessments
- Assist with referrals to and accessing appropriate community resources
- Provide individual, family and group supportive counselling sessions
- Build capacity within communities by providing information, education and resources on wellbeing and child sexual abuse prevention

**Qualifications**:

- Masters Degree in Counselling, Social Work, or Bachelor of Child & Youth Counsellor, with a minimum of two years directly-related counselling experience (equivalencies may be considered);
- Registered or eligible for registration with appropriate professional association preferred;
- Experience in trauma-informed and client
- centered counselling
- Knowledge of community resources and familiarity with Indigenous culture and history within Canada;
- Comprehensive knowledge of client-centered interventions, practice methods and professional skills;
- Excellent oral and written communication skills;
- Ability to work independently and as part of a team;
- An understanding of women’s issues, social justice advocacy, diversity and anti-oppressive practice are an asset;
- Criminal Records check, Child Intervention Record check, valid Alberta Driver’s License and access to a reliable vehicle.
